#c4b278 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c4b278 is composed of 76.9% red, 69.8%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.2% magenta, 38.8%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 45.8 degrees, a saturation of 39.2% and a lightness of 62%. #c4b278 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ff0 with #896500.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

● #c4b278 color description : Slightly desaturated yellow.
#c4b278 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c4b278 has RGB values of R:196, G:178,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.09, Y:0.39,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12890744.

Shades and Tints of #c4b278
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#faf8f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c4b278
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9f9e9d is the less saturated color, while #f8cd44 is the most saturated one.
